ZIP Code 75127 is a ZIP Code Tabulation Area in Van Zandt County, Texas, home to about 1,753 residents. Its median household income of $60,795 runs below the Van Zandt County figure of $68,274.
Between 2019 and 2023, ZIP Code 75127's population grew 2.8% from 1,705 to 1,753, while its median gross rent rose 10.7% from $732 to $810.
Households average 2.30 people. The median gross rent is $810.
